Devereux’s Foster Care Programs provide therapeutic, family‑based care for children and adolescents who have experienced trauma, emotional or behavioral challenges, or instability in their home environments. These programs partner with the Florida Department of Children and Families (DCF) and local lead agencies to recruit, train, and support therapeutic foster parents who can meet the complex needs of youth requiring more than traditional foster care. Foster families receive ongoing specialized training, clinical consultation, and behavioral support tools so they can implement strategies that promote safety, stability, and positive behavioral change. Clinicians work closely with children, caregivers, and support systems to create individualized treatment plans, provide counseling, and build life and coping skills.

 

Based out of Sarasota, FL this position is responsible for providing general administrative, office and clerical support to assigned program and program staff.  The individual in this role will be required to perform various administrative tasks including computer data entry and reporting, answering phones and greeting visitors, copy, faxing and filing; in addition to other general office and clerical duties as needed.

About us

Devereux Advanced Behavioral Health is one of the largest and most advanced behavioral healthcare organizations in the country. We have a unique model that connects the latest scientific and medical advancements to practical, effective interventions in the treatment of behavioral health.

We were founded in 1912 by one of the first pioneers in the field, Helena Devereux. Today, we are a national nonprofit partner for individuals, families, schools and communities, serving many of the most vulnerable members of our society in areas of autism, intellectual and developmental disabilities, specialty mental health, and child welfare.
